Product
Alphawave Semi's High-Speed Connectivity IP is a cornerstone of their offerings, featuring a portfolio of over 240 silicon IPs. This IP is fundamental for semiconductor design, serving as crucial building blocks. The company's IP is utilized by leading global customers across high-growth sectors. In Q1 2024, Alphawave Semi reported $128.2 million in revenue, demonstrating the importance of its IP.
AlphaWave provides custom silicon solutions, converting client needs into optimized domain-specific SoCs, utilizing its IP and chiplets. They collaborate closely, from architecture to silicon validation. In Q1 2024, custom silicon revenue grew 15% YoY. This approach enables tailored semiconductor designs for diverse applications.
Alphawave Semi's connectivity products include DSPs for PAM4 and Coherent-lite modulation. These solutions support high-speed data transfer via electrical and optical links. Their off-the-shelf offerings target hyperscalers and other clients. In Q1 2024, connectivity sales contributed significantly to revenue. The company's focus remains on these high-growth markets.

Place
Alphawave Semi focuses on direct sales to tier-one customers globally, fostering close collaboration. This direct approach is vital in the semiconductor sector for customized solutions. They have a global presence, including North America, Asia Pacific, Europe, and the UK. In 2024, Alphawave Semi's direct sales model helped achieve a 30% revenue increase, reaching $300 million.
Alphawave Semi strategically partners to broaden its market reach. For instance, the Siemens EDA OEM agreement expands sales channels. This collaboration enables Siemens to offer Alphawave Semi's IP through its network. In Q1 2024, partnerships contributed 15% to total revenue. This is projected to increase to 20% by the end of 2025.
Alphawave Semi's global footprint includes operations and R&D in Canada, India, the US, Israel, China, Europe, and Korea. This broad reach supports their international customer base. In 2024, they expanded their presence in India, increasing their engineering staff by 30%. This geographic diversification also facilitates access to diverse talent pools.

Price
Alphawave Semi likely employs value-based pricing. This strategy reflects the high value and performance of their technology in AI and data centers. In 2024, the data center market was valued at $60 billion and is projected to reach $100 billion by 2027. This growth supports premium pricing.
AlphaWave Semi's revenue streams include IP licensing and custom silicon solutions. IP licensing involves fees for technology access, while custom silicon projects utilize NRE fees and per-unit pricing. In Q4 2024, IP licensing contributed approximately 15% to the total revenue. The custom silicon segment's pricing structure depends on design complexity and production volume. NRE fees can range from $1 million to $10 million.
